What Makes a High-Quality Industrial Computer?
The term "Sabse Badhiya Computer" (Best Computer) in an industrial context refers to a system that excels in reliability, performance, durability, and suitability for its specific task. It is not defined by consumer-grade features but by its ability to operate flawlessly in challenging environments. Key attributes include robust construction, stable performance under continuous operation, wide operating temperature ranges, and specialized connectivity for industrial peripherals. The best industrial computers are engineered for longevity and minimal downtime, which is critical for automation, digital signage, and control systems.
Key Specifications for Superior Performance
For an industrial computer to be considered top-tier, it must balance processing power with efficiency and reliability. Modern industrial PCs often feature fanless designs for silent, dust-resistant operation and use low-power, high-efficiency processors. Critical specifications include:
-
Processor: Multi-core CPUs (e.g., Intel Core i-series or efficient N-series) for handling multiple tasks.
-
Memory (RAM): Ample RAM (8GB to 32GB+) ensures smooth multitasking and data processing.
-
Storage: Fast, reliable Solid State Drives (SSDs) with no moving parts, from 128GB to 1TB+.
-
Connectivity: Multiple Gigabit Ethernet ports, USB 3.2/Type-C, and display outputs (HDMI/DP) for versatile integration.
-
Operating System: Support for stable, long-term OS options like Windows IoT, Linux LTS versions, or Windows 11 Pro.
Applications for High-Performance Industrial PCs
The best industrial computers are deployed where failure is not an option. Their primary use cases include:
-
Factory Automation & Machine Vision: Controlling PLCs, robots, and running quality inspection software.
-
Digital Signage & Kiosks: Driving multiple high-resolution displays in retail, transportation, and public venues.
-
Thin Client & VDI Solutions: Serving as durable endpoints for centralized computing in offices and call centers.
-
Edge Computing & IoT Gateways: Processing data locally from sensors and devices before sending it to the cloud.
Comparison of Common Industrial PC Tiers
| Feature | Entry-Level / Basic Computing | Mid-Range / Balanced Performance | High-End / Demanding Workloads |
|---|---|---|---|
| Typical Processor | Intel Celeron / N-series (N95, N100) | Intel Core i3 / i5 (10th-12th Gen) | Intel Core i5 / i7 (13th-14th Gen) |
| Typical RAM | 4GB - 8GB DDR4 | 8GB - 16GB DDR4 | 16GB - 64GB DDR4/DDR5 |
| Typical Storage | 128GB SSD | 256GB - 512GB SSD | 512GB - 1TB+ NVMe SSD |
| Best For | Digital signage, simple kiosks, thin clients | Automation, multi-display setups, light data processing | Machine vision, complex analytics, CAD/CAM, server roles |
| Cooling | Fanless (passive) | Fanless or active with filters | Often active cooling with enhanced thermal design |
